I changed badBrowser detection to detect only browsers we support and consider
all other browsers unsupported:
function badBrowser(){
if( ($.browser.msie() && parseInt($.browser.version) == 7 )
|| $.browser.firefox()
|| $.browser.opera()
|| $.browser.safari() ) { return false;}
return true;
}
However, Aroro uses user-agent string like this:
"Mozilla/5.0 (X11; U; Linux; en-US) AppleWebKit/527+ (KHTML, like Gecko,
Safari/419.3) Arora/0.9.0"
and so is detected as Safari and also as Netscape. This really is a problem of
Aroro browser.
